Get to Know . . . Coach Adrain Hayes
Coach Adrain Hayes wears many hats, especially in the Shelton community. He is the Head Golf Coach, Assistant Head Football Coach, Defensive Coordinator, off-season Strengthening and Conditioning Coordinator, and the Middle School Physical Education Teacher. After meeting Chuck Locke at a ski trip, Coach Hayes interviewed for a part-time coaching position at Shelton. He loved working with the Shelton students so much, he decided to apply for a full-time position where he could teach as well as coach.
The interaction with the students is the greatest part of Coach Hayes’ job. In his five years at Shelton, he has come across many kids, and while he is proud of all the things they have accomplished, he is always a little sad to see them graduate.
Coach Hayes loves Shelton sports, and tries to support the other coaches when he can. In his spare time, he likes to play golf, spend time with his son, and cook (his specialties are Cajun and Italian)! Coach Hayes is also a Deacon in his church. He is an avid Cowboys fan and even had the opportunity to coach the Dallas Desperados.
Coach Hayes says that Shelton is blessed with a wonderful group of parents, and he loves to see the parents be actively involved in their student’s lives.
